Default installed slp maf,now running rich

i thought the slp 85mm mafs were supposed to not require retuning but now instead of my usual mid 12.xx peak tq and around 13.0 peak hp it is 10.8-11.3 or so. what gives ?

SLP Mafs do not require retuning on a completely stock LS1.

With the mods you have, and i would imagine the tuning you have, that MAF is going to throw everything off and really is not going to make you any gains once it is retuned for it, if i were you i would stick with the stock MAF

That's a pretty large error, perhaps there is another
reason (like cat overtemp protection?) for it. I had
an SLP MAF on there for a while and it didn't whack
the mixture that much.

I think you'd be well ahead using a descreened stocker
over a screened SLP 85mm. Screen is the real
restriction.
